Building Optimism in Your Business Culture

“The first duty of a leader is optimism. How does your subordinate feel after meeting with you? Does he feel uplifted? If not, you are not a leader.” — Field Marshal Montgomery

Creating a culture of optimism begins with leadership. When leaders demonstrate a positive attitude, it sets the tone for the entire organisation. Here’s how to foster an optimistic culture:

Lead by Example

  • Stay Energised: Engage in activities that recharge your energy.
  • Model Positivity: Your outlook influences your team’s morale and productivity.

Celebrate Small Wins

  • Acknowledge Progress: Recognise achievements to maintain team motivation.
  • Set Realistic Goals: Clear milestones give your team something to strive for.

Encourage Open Communication

  • Focus on Solutions: Create a space where challenges are viewed as opportunities for growth.
  • Provide Support: Offer constructive feedback and resources to overcome obstacles.

Strategies to Develop Optimism in Your Business

“Even if I knew that tomorrow the world would go to pieces, I would still plant my apple tree.” — Martin Luther

Optimism is a skill that can be cultivated through deliberate actions. Here are practical steps to incorporate optimism into your business mindset:

Practice Self-Awareness

  • Monitor Your Thoughts: Identify negative patterns and consciously shift your perspective.
  • Focus on Specifics: When challenges arise, limit your thoughts to their immediate impact.

Plan and Act

  • Strategic Planning: Create clear action plans to address issues.
  • Quick Recovery: Act promptly and avoid dwelling on setbacks.

Engage in Energy-Gaining Activities

  • Recharge: Incorporate activities that uplift and energise you.
  • Stay Motivated: Regularly revisit your business’s vision and mission.

Why Optimism Matters for Small Business Owners

Optimism in your business is more than a feel-good concept; it’s a practical tool for success. By adopting a positive mindset, you’ll:

  • Build stronger relationships with clients and stakeholders.
  • Navigate challenges with clarity and confidence.
  • Foster an engaged, motivated, and productive team.
